Operates some of the UK’s most advanced air ambulances
Wales Air Ambulance delivers rapid-response emergency care by air and road, reaching patients in the most critical situations.
Established on St David’s Day, 1 March 2001
The charity operates from multiple bases across Wales, providing national coverage.
Relies on £11.2 million in public donations each year
Entirely funded by the people of Wales, with no direct government funding.
Delivers hospital-level care at the scene of an emergency
Highly trained on-board consultants and practitioners can perform: • Blood transfusions • Anaesthesia • Emergency surgical procedures
Referred to as a ‘Flying Emergency Department’
Aircraft are equipped with some of the most advanced medical equipment available in pre-hospital care.
On standby 24 hours a day, 365 days a year
Over 42,000 missions completed since 2001. The charity has supported thousands of families with life-saving care.

The FUW’s Farmhouse Breakfast Week raises thousands for the
Wales Air Ambulance 2025.

The Farmers’ Union of Wales (FUW) Farmhouse Breakfast Week has helped raise over £13,500 for the Wales Air Ambulance.
Around two thousand people attended events hosted at twenty-four venues across the country, serving breakfast using produce from local farms, as the union marks its 70th anniversary.
